EGF-induced EMT in MDA-MB-468 breast cancer cell line

GSE325402 Homo sapiens Expression profiling by high throughput sequencing 20 samples 2026/04/01 GPL18573
Summary
The Epithelial-Mesenchymal Transition (EMT) is an early metastatic process found to promote disease progression and poor prognosis in cancer. Here, EMT was induced in the breast cancer cell line MDA-MB-468 using epidermal growth factor (EGF). Gene expression data was used to determine effects on metabolic pathways, as well as to assess the degree of EMT induction.
